Output 96e268ed9fd7a181a99957a57ffacd1cbca3e5835e90fbe1cb8a78f1bf4a669a:0

value
1348735
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f91a621d7c130e9a244ee81754b0cff0178563dc OP_EQUAL
address
3QQ9nT6XrVvDUj1TzsyBR9w3h9i4oihPVw
transaction
96e268ed9fd7a181a99957a57ffacd1cbca3e5835e90fbe1cb8a78f1bf4a669a
spent
true